了解微信视频小程序
微信视频小程序,顾名思义,是在微信平台运行的视频播放小程序。它允许用户在微信内观看各种视频内容,从短视频到长视频,满足用户多样化的观看需求。随着移动互联网的快速发展,微信视频小程序已经成为众多开发者关注的热点。
开发环境搭建
要开始微信视频小程序的开发,首先需要搭建一个合适的开发环境。以下是一些必要的步骤:
- 下载微信开发者工具:这是微信官方提供的开发工具,支持代码编辑、预览、调试等功能。
- 注册小程序:在微信公众平台注册一个微信小程序账号,并获取AppID。
- 配置开发环境:在开发者工具中配置AppID,并导入项目。
入门篇:基础知识和框架了解
小程序基础框架
微信视频小程序使用的是与普通小程序相同的框架,主要包括:
- WXML(微信标记语言):用于描述页面结构。
- WXSS(微信样式表):用于描述页面样式。
- JavaScript:用于逻辑处理。
视频组件
微信视频小程序提供了丰富的视频组件,如<video>标签,可以轻松实现视频播放、暂停、控制等功能。
进阶篇:视频播放与控制
视频播放
要实现视频播放功能,首先需要在页面上引入视频组件,并设置视频源URL:
<video src="http://example.com/video.mp4" controls></video>
视频控制
微信视频小程序提供了丰富的控制功能,如播放、暂停、跳转等:
// 播放视频
this.setData({
videoSrc: 'http://example.com/video.mp4'
});
// 暂停视频
wx.pauseVideo();
// 跳转到指定时间
wx.seekTo({
timestamp: 1000
});
实战篇:制作个性化视频小程序
个性化推荐
根据用户喜好,为用户提供个性化的视频推荐。可以通过以下步骤实现:
- 收集用户观看记录。
- 分析用户观看记录,找出用户喜好。
- 根据用户喜好,推荐相关视频。
视频搜索
提供视频搜索功能,让用户可以快速找到自己想看的视频。可以使用以下方法实现:
- 在页面上添加搜索框。
- 使用微信小程序提供的
wx.request接口,从服务器获取搜索结果。 - 将搜索结果展示在页面上。
高级篇:视频互动与分享
视频评论
为用户提供视频评论功能,增加用户互动:
- 在页面上添加评论区域。
- 使用微信小程序提供的
wx.request接口,从服务器获取评论数据。 - 将评论数据展示在页面上。
视频分享
允许用户将视频分享到微信朋友圈或聊天窗口:
wx.shareAppMessage({
title: '这是我刚刚看到的视频,推荐给你!',
imageUrl: 'http://example.com/video.jpg',
path: '/pages/video/video?videoId=123456'
});
总结
通过以上内容,相信你已经对微信视频小程序开发有了初步的了解。从入门到实战,掌握制作技巧并不难。只要不断实践,相信你也能制作出令人满意的视频小程序。祝你在微信视频小程序开发的道路上越走越远!
